World of Warcraft Shadowlands: How to Earn Soul Ashes

Soul Ash in World of Warcraft Shadowlands is required for legendary crafting, and you'll want to stock it up if you plan to take advantage of the system. While there are technically two ways to earn Soul Ash, you'll want to focus on the first and most important: Torghast, the Tower of the Damned.


Soul Ash in Shadowlands is primarily earned by clearing layers in Torghast.

Torghast, Tower of the Damned is your main source of Soul Ash in World of Warcraft Shadowlands. You'll eventually level your Adventure tablemates to a point where they can be sent on Soul Ash missions, but this method is complementary to your Torghast farming. In lesser terms: you'll need to clear Torghast for Soul Ash.


Of the six rooms available at Torghast, only two will be available each week. There are technically 8 layers per room, but as of publication, only the first three are unlocked. The other layers will be available in Shadowlands in the coming weeks:

  • December 8 (US) / 9 (EU) – Layers 4-6 unlocked;
  • December 15 (US) – 16 (EU) – Layers 7-8 unlocked.

Each layer will have a Soul Ash reward tied to the boss on the sixth floor. Kill the boss to clear the layer and gain the Soul Ash. It needs to be looted from the boss' corpse, but if you forget, you'll find the Soul Ash waiting in your mailbox. The amount of Soul Ash gained per layer actually decreases the higher you go, so if you're a more casual Shadowlands player you won't have to worry about the harder layers if you just want to grab a few hundred per week. That said, there is a problem with how the Soul Ash rewards work.



Initially, you will need to clear layers to unlock subsequent layers in Torghast. If you want to complete layer 3, you must clear layer 2 first. Once a layer is unlocked, it is unlocked in every room and will remain unlocked. Weekly resets do not relock a layer. Additionally, completing a layer will reward all souls in lower layers if you haven't cleared them. You can jump straight to your highest available layer each week to collect all of your available Soul Ash for that chamber.

This means that once Layer 8 unlocks on December 15, you can start farming only Layer 8 in the two available chambers to collect all of your Soul Ashes for the week. Each chamber has a total of 1140 Soul Ash, so if you want to save time, don't worry about Torghast, or both, you can focus on clearing two layers per week. You might want to recruit some help (higher level layers are hard to solo clear until you're very well geared up), but you won't have to clear 16 layers a week just to farm them all. available souls.
